True South Basic Economic Development Course

September 17-20, 2012
Hattiesburg, MS

An introductory course exposing participants to the fundamentals and practice of creating jobs, increasing wealth, improving the tax base, and enhancing a community’s quality-of-life, the first step in pursuing professional certification. This course also satisfies the IEDC course requirement for Introduction to Economic Development.

Why attend:

  • Develop a network of fellow economic developers
  • Learn the fundamentals of economic development
  • The start of the Certified Economic Developer (CEcD) designation
  • Earn graduate credit hours

Course Topics:

  • Managing an Economic Development Organizations
  • Ethics in Economic Development
  • Business Retention and Expansion
  • Workforce Development
  • Entrepreneurial and Small Business Development
  • Marketing and Attraction
  • Strategic Planning
  • Real Estate Development
  • Economic Development Finance
  • Community Development
